Why each time I run Mac Photo Recovery on my external hard drive, it gets about halfway and then the application quits ?

Customer Question: # 1

I just purchased this software and each time I run it on my external hard drive, it gets about halfway and then the application quits.

Here is the report if that helps. Please advise -


Support Answer: # 2

MAC PHOTO RECOVERY is not Designed for Hard Drives. They need to use MAC FILE RECOVERY for that. The reason it keeps crashing is that PHOTO RECOVERY automatically saves the data to a folder in the user's Home folder on the system drive called "Recovered". So the application is likely running out of resource and the system is also probably running low on disk space.
